1974 Maverick V8 For your consideration is this very nice 74 Maverick with only 15,802 actual miles. Not only does this Maverick have very low miles it is a 2door with a 302 v8 and factory bucket seats! The Maverick also has an automatic transmission, power steering, and manual disk brakes. This car is still wearing its original paint and vinyl roof, the car has a very nice silver blue interior that is in near perfect condition, the only flaw is one crack in the dash pad. The car has recently had a full tune up, all new brakes including lines, new fuel system, and new shocks. We installed 4 new tires on new 14x7 Magnum 500 wheels that really look sharp on this car. I do have a Marti Report on the car (see photos), the original owner’s manual and most of the inspection slips dating back to 1974 that verifies the mileage. The car was ordered with the following options: White vinyl roof C-4 cruise-o-matic transmission Whitewall tires Power steering Manual disk brakes Front and rear bumper guards Am radio Luxury décor group It is painted brite blue metallic with silver blue bucket seats, has a 2.79 rear axle and was built on march 19, 1974. I am the third owner of the car with the second owner being the nephew of the first. There is some very minor rust in the car, a very small hole in the RR quarter just behind the wheel well and lf fender near the bumper, there is a pin hole in the lt. door skin. The undercarriage is excellent and was undercoated when new; it is very clean with NO RUST ANYWHERE UNDERNEATH THE CAR. All of the trim is in near perfect condition, the paint is nice but has started to dull as most metallic paints do. All glass is perfect and all the lights work, in fact everything on the car works as it should. The vinyl top is starting to shrink and pull away from the chrome trim. I would replace it if the car is repainted. There is no rust or rust bubbles under the top and unlike some other manufacturers Ford did paint the roof before installing the top.
